Trail Descriptions North Star Nature Preserve Loop Situated 1.5 miles east of Aspen just off Highway 82, the 175 -acre North Star Nature Preserve lies in a large open area intersected by the Roaring Fork River. The loop is relatively flat and scenic. Difficulty: Easy. Flat and pleasant. Length: A little over 1.5 miles. Benedict Trail This short section of tracked trail serves as a connection from the east end of Aspen, at the end of Ute Ave., to the North Star Nature Preserve Loop. The portion of the route that passes close to the base of Aspen Mountain is subject to some avalanche danger as indicated on the signs, especially after new snowfalls. Stay on the trail, as it is on private property. Difficulty: Moderate. The trail is somewhat narrow in spots with some ups and downs around curves. Length: 1.5 miles from the Aspen Club to the North Star Nature Preserve. |
